Output 20ac63ba973ac17d3b03a116fb514414a2a86ebb74007bee50e4e83dfee1d155:0

value
13695000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32db49766d91c540b1b0fef03d89b2fc705ce4a8 OP_EQUAL
address
36KvQTfhdVDPj1kJLfn6AFEYJLhcJMoRgF
transaction
20ac63ba973ac17d3b03a116fb514414a2a86ebb74007bee50e4e83dfee1d155
spent
true